Solicitation N0040626Q0539 is a request for quotes for a Marine Grade Double Sink Dresser, issued by the Navsup Flt Logistics Ctr Puget Sound. This acquisition is a 100 percent small business set-aside under NAICS code 337127, with a size standard of 500 employees. The government intends to award a firm fixed price purchase order based on the best value, considering factors such as price, delivery, technical acceptability, and past performance. Interested vendors must be registered in the System for Award Management and submit their quotes via email to Brian Schuyler by 10am EDT on September 10, 2026. Required submission materials include a detailed unpriced capabilities statement, company contact information, a CAGE code, and a quote valid for 60 days. Shipping terms are established as FOB Origin.

This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ial products or commercial services prepared in accordance with part 12.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ation. Offers are being requested and a separate written solicitation will not be issued.


Solicitation number N0040626Q0539 is issued as a Request for Quote (RFQ) for a Marine Grade Double Sink, Dresser.


This acquisition IS set-aside for small business concerns. This solicitation incorporates provisions and clauses by reference. The full text of provisions and clauses may be accessed electronically at www.acquisition.gov.


The NAICS CODE is 337127 and the Small Business Size Standard is 500 Employees.


The Government intends to award a firm fixed price (FFP) purchase order that meets the specifications outlined below. The proposed contract action is for commercial supplies for which the Government intends to solicit as 100% Small Business Set-Aside. Interested parties may identify their interest and capability to respond to the requirement and submit quotes. Determination by the Government not to compete with this proposed contract based upon responses to this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government.


The Government will award a contract resulting from this solicitation without discussions to the responsible offeror whose quote, conforming to the solicitation that represents the best value to the Government, price, delivery, technical acceptability, past performance, and other factors considered.


QUESTIONS: Offerors may submit their questions regarding clarification of solicitation requirements to Brian Schuyler by email at brian.d.schuyler.civ@us.navy.mil no later than  closing of the solicitation. Any questions received after this deadline may not be answered.


Shipping term shall be FOB Origin.


System for Award Management (SAM). Quoting vendors must be registered in the SAM database to be considered for award. Registration is free and can be completed on-line at http://sam.gov/.


To be considered for this opportunity, all quotes shall be submitted in either Microsoft Word, Excel spreadsheet or Adobe PDF. Quote must include price(s), FOB Origin, a point of contact, name and phone number, business size, and payment terms. An award will be made based on Best Value. Each quote must clearly indicate the capability of the vendor to meet all specifications and/or requirements in the SOW. Vendors shall provide a detailed (unpriced) capabilities statement for review and acceptance by the Technical POC. Responses to this solicitation are due by 10am EDT on September 10, 2026. Please email quotes to Brian Schuyler at brian.d.schuyler.civ@us.navy.mil.


Quotes shall be valid for sixty (60) days.


Quote packages shall contain the following information:


  1. Official Company Name;
  2. Point of contact including name and phone number; and
  3. Cage Code number.
  4. Valid 60 day quote.
  5. Small business representation or self certification


See attached solicitation for a list of line item number(s) and items, quantities, and units of measure. Additionally, include a completed copy of the provision at 52.212-3 Alt I, Offeror Representations and Certifications-Commercial Products and Commercial Services, with your quote IF your company does not have the Representations and Certifications completed in SAM.gov.

Solicitation N0040626Q0362 is a combined synopsis and request for quote issued by NAVSUP Fleet Logistics Center Puget Sound for onsite mechanic labor support for material handling equipment (MHE) and shipboard mobile support equipment (SMSE). The work is primarily performed at Building 1030 in Bremerton, Washington, and other naval facilities. This acquisition is a set-aside for Women-Owned Small Businesses (WOSB) under NAICS code 811310. The government intends to award a firm fixed price purchase order based on the best value, considering price, technical capability, and past performance. The contract structure includes a base year and multiple option years, with a total potential performance period extending through March 2034. Key deliverables are managed through a series of Contract Data Requirements Lists (CDRLs), which include production control reporting, material requisitions, and quality assurance plans. Performance is measured by a strict first-time acceptance standard, requiring 98 percent of completed work to meet government QA/QC standards. Contractors must utilize the Wide Area WorkFlow (WAWF) system for invoicing and adhere to specific marking and labeling standards for uniquely identified items. Quotes are due by September 14, 2026, at 12:00 PM Pacific time.
